Output 7585900c22b1e3f77f4e720dba0fd38b30560d49b23ef8c2f94ecbb2f9de1758:1

value
399739
script pubkey
OP_0 OP_PUSHBYTES_20 f347e5a96abb66cf32ee7b1b90ed6caea5d0e4e5
address
bc1q7dr7t2t2hdnv7vhw0vdepmtv46jape897epgq6
transaction
7585900c22b1e3f77f4e720dba0fd38b30560d49b23ef8c2f94ecbb2f9de1758